Tell The Good News

And He did not permit him but said to him, “Go home to your friends and tell them how much the Lord has done for you, and how he has had mercy on you.”
‭‭Mark‬ ‭5:19

Mark 5:1-20 is a dramatic miracle of Jesus healing a demon possessed man.  As an outcast and mad man, he was chained hand and foot in a nearby cemetery.  Everyone was scared of this man because of his uncontrollable strength and reckless behavior.  He was a beast!

But when he saw Jesus, everything changed. He ran and fell down and worshipped Him and the demons begged to be cast into a large heard of swine.  Jesus gave the command and instantaneously the two thousand demon possessed pigs ran off a mountain and drowned in the sea.

The people who saw this dramatic event were terrified and demanded Jesus to leave their town.  As Jesus got in the boat to leave, the man who had been possessed begged to go with Him but Jesus wouldn’t allow it.  

Instead Jesus told the man to go home and tell all his family and friends about what had happened. Verse 20 says he did and everyone marveled. They were amazed because he had been made new.

Later in chapter 6 Jesus was able to return and was greatly welcomed.  He performed many other miracles because of one man’s testimony of how much the Lord had done for him.  

There is power in sharing what the Lord had done for us.  You never know what kind of impact it will make. Just by telling someone what the Lord has done for you may change their life.

Prayer Changes Things

But He (Jesus) would withdraw to desolate places and pray.
‭‭Luke‬ ‭5:16‬

Difficulties and trials either push us away from God or they get us closer to God. Consider the most current suffering you’ve encountered and reflect on your response to it. Did it bring you closer to God or did you take matters in your own hands?

Prayer is one of the most important things a Christian can do.  It is how we communicate with God which means our prayer life should be taken very seriously.  Praying with God is how we spend time with Him.  It’s how we can know the heart of God.

Sometimes we forget just how powerful our prayers are.  Praying does not change God it changes us.  Our perspective of who we are and what we are facing changes when we see who God is and how powerful He is.

Prayer changes our hearts and when our hearts are pure, our lifestyle becomes righteous and holy. Praying should be done just like what we see in the Bible. Jesus spent hours in prayer. Jesus could pray all through the night.

He would constantly get away from everything to spend time with God. Jews had set times throughout the day when life came to a stop so they could pray. It’s important to spend time in prayer speaking to God about the things that are on your heart; good and bad.
